Se encuentra disponible la nueva version 0.046 del emulador bsnes, que es un emulador de Super Nintendo para Windows y Linux, para bajarlo y saber mas de el visita su web.
Direccion:
http://byuu.org/
Mejorias en esta version:
* Save RAM is now automatically saved once per minute
* Added delay to Super Scope / Justifier latching to fix X-Zone
* Fixed an edge case in CPU<>PPU counter history
* S-CPU can now run up to one full scanline ahead of S-PPU before syncing
* Added interface for Super Game Boy support (no emulation yet)
* Fixed a bug with path selection not adding trailing slash
* All S-SMP opcodes re-written to use new pre-processor
* Entire core encapsulated into SNES namespace
* Core accepts files via memory only; zlib and libjma moved outside of core
* Major Makefile restructuring: it's now possible to build with just "make" alone
* Linux: libxtst / inputproto is no longer required for compilation
* Lots of additional code cleanup

Se encuentra disponible la nueva version 5.7.5 de Emu Loader que es un Front End para MAME, ZiNc, Daphne, HazeMD y AGEMAME, que funciona bajo Windows, para bajarlo y saber mas de el visita su web.
Direccion:
http://emuloader.mameworld.info/
Mejorias en esta version:
Fixed
Game status not being updated after scanning games (only between "missing" and "found with missing ROMs/CHDs" status)
Main screen not being set active after exiting a game
The "Played x" captions in tiles view mode were being loaded without using virtual mode after exiting a game
Convert snapshots feature now support and rename up to 100 images per game
Scan games feature was not handling games with missing ROMs/CHDs correctly
Wrong CHD media type for some ZiNc games
ZiNc games set as available when all ROMs are found but .zip files are not in the same folder (not valid for ZiNc emulator). All files (.zip / .chd) must be in the same folder, but the .chd file can be placed in a sub-folder with the name of the gamename (like MAME). You do not need to add this sub-folder into the ROMs paths!
Remember that EL support multiple ROMs folders, even if ZiNc doen't, but to run games, all files of a particular game must be in the same folder
And NO MERGED sets!
A few games filters fixes (you need to create MAME games list again to apply them):
-> CHD tags "scsi0" and "scsi1" are moved to "CD-ROM" media type (\ini_files\chd_mediatypes.ini" file)... for now. This fixes all Konami System 573 games that were being set as hard-disk based games instead of CD-ROM
-> Konami Viper games were wrongly tagged as "Hard-Disk" CHD types. Changed them to "Compact Flash Card"... hard-coded into the "uMain.CreateGamesListXML" function!
-> American Laser Games were wrongly tagged as "Hard-Disk" CHD types as none of the discs are dumped yet. Changed them to "LaserDisc"... hard-coded into the "uMain.CreateGamesListXML" function!
Taito G-NET games were not being correctly detected due to not using "gamename.zip" files, only bios sets. But now, games that you do not have the .chd file are set as found with missing ROMs (Taito G-NET only) :_((
...some other games do not use "gamename.zip" as well but are not on this fix ("Konami Viper" system)
Visual bug in the message box when vertical scrollbar is visible
The current favorite profile was not being correctly selected when opening the favorites profile editor
Image resampler not being applied at startup and when switching between classic/layout image view modes
Merged games were not being added into the merged list ("\arcade\systemname_merged.ini")
